How should a law firm measure a qualified inquiry?+
Define qualification using your own intake rules and keep it separate from raw contact counts. You may review matter category, service-area fit, consultation status and signed-case status if those are fields your firm captures. Do not infer qualification from residence, municipality or county alone.
Will attribution guarantee search visibility or more cases?+
No performance guarantee should be assumed from attribution. Google states that automation does not guarantee crawling, indexing or search visibility. Attribution is a way to review recorded journeys and outcomes; it is not a promise of rankings, lead volume, revenue or signed matters.
